Understanding Layer 2 Solutions
Layer 2 solutions refer to secondary frameworks built atop the Bitcoin blockchain that aim to improve its scalability and functionality without altering the underlying protocol. These solutions leverage the security and decentralization of the Bitcoin network while enabling transactions to occur more swiftly and at lower costs. They achieve this by processing transactions off the main chain, which can become congested during peak usage periods. As a result, Layer 2 solutions have gained traction among developers and users seeking efficiency and increased transaction throughput. Understanding the mechanics of these solutions is crucial for grasping their potential impact on the Bitcoin ecosystem.
Layer 2 solutions operate by creating a separate layer that interacts with the main Bitcoin blockchain.
They utilize smart contracts and other technologies to facilitate transactions off-chain.
Users can transact with minimal fees and faster confirmation times.
These solutions maintain a connection to the Bitcoin blockchain for security and settlement.
As a result, they can significantly reduce the load on the main Bitcoin network.
The Lightning Network
Among the most prominent Layer 2 solutions is the Lightning Network, which aims to enable near-instantaneous transactions and vastly reduce fees. This network utilizes payment channels that allow users to conduct multiple transactions without having to record each one on the main blockchain. Instead, only two transactions are recorded: one to open the channel and another to close it. This not only boosts transaction speed but also alleviates congestion on the Bitcoin network. The Lightning Network has seen growing adoption, with numerous wallets and exchanges integrating its capabilities to enhance user experience.
Payment channels allow users to transact off-chain while maintaining a connection to the main chain.
Participants can open and close channels as needed, optimizing their transaction flow.
Funds can be transferred instantly between participants without waiting for block confirmations.
Lower fees make microtransactions feasible, opening up new use cases.
The network is constantly evolving, with improvements being made to enhance usability and security.
State Channels
State channels represent another innovative approach to enhancing Bitcoin's scalability. They enable two or more parties to transact off-chain while keeping the final settlement on the main blockchain. This method allows users to conduct numerous transactions without incurring the costs and delays associated with on-chain transactions. Once the participants reach an agreement, they can submit the final state to the blockchain, ensuring that the transaction history remains secure and immutable. This method is particularly beneficial for applications requiring rapid interactions, such as gaming or micropayments.
State channels facilitate fast and low-cost transactions between specific parties.
They require participants to lock up funds in a multi-signature wallet.
The final state is recorded on the blockchain, ensuring transparency and security.
This method is ideal for applications that involve frequent exchanges of value.
State channels contribute to the overall efficiency of the Bitcoin ecosystem by reducing congestion.
Sidechains
Sidechains are another Layer 2 solution that allows for the transfer of assets between different blockchains while maintaining a connection to the Bitcoin network. By utilizing sidechains, Bitcoin can benefit from the unique features and capabilities of other blockchain platforms without compromising its security. This can enable the development of new applications and smart contracts that may not be feasible on the main Bitcoin blockchain. Sidechains help diversify the functionalities available to Bitcoin users, expanding the ecosystem's potential and offering innovative solutions to existing challenges.
Sidechains can operate independently while being pegged to the Bitcoin blockchain.
They allow for experimentation with new features and consensus mechanisms.
Assets can be moved back and forth between the main chain and the sidechain.
This flexibility encourages innovation while maintaining Bitcoin's security.
Sidechains can help alleviate scalability issues by offloading some transactions from the main network.
